Word: Callet
Speech Type: Noun
Etymology:
late Middle English; earliest use found in Thomas Hoccleve (c1367–1426), poet and clerk. Origin uncertain
Definition:
A lewd or wanton woman; a prostitute, a strumpet. Also as a general term of abuse for a woman.
Definition:
A woman given to nagging; a scold. Compare callet.
Variant Forms:
- callit
